Netflix tells on bully Comcast, Comcast cries Netflix is lying

P.M. RoanhouseApril 25, 2014April 25, 2014
Culture / Internet Services

Ken Florance, the vice president of content delivery at Netflix, In a Netflix blog post has basically said Netflix has paid a protection fee to Comcast. Netflix did this to end the sudden and dramatic decline to the video service quality its customers started to receive if they were Comcast broadband subscribers.
